Product/Data Analyst at Pangaea

 

Product  Analyst vacancy in lagos

Pangaea collects and analyzes consumer purchase and behavioral data to create premium, international-first brands for the world’s fastest growing e-commerce markets. Our brands are built on a proprietary internationalization platform with competencies across warehousing/logistics, globally distributed performance creative, compliance and payments. We are backed by Google's AI fund Gradient Ventures.


This role would be supporting our brands Lumin (luminskin.com) and Meridian (meridiangrooming.com), as well future brands that have yet to be announced.


Job Title: Product/ Data Analyst

Location:  Lagos Nigeria

The Role

As a Product Analyst you’ll work across the company to advance our growth, operations, and strategy. You’ll spend time working with stakeholders across the company to assess new product launches, prototype new features, identify growth opportunities, and drive the future of Pangaea. You’ll also develop tools to level up our analytics capabilities, to enable both analysts and stakeholders to better self-serve their data needs. You’ll be joining on the ground floor of a high growth startup with huge potential for growth and advancement.

Responsibilities
  • Design, develop, test, implement, and support an analytical data infrastructure
  • Be responsible for the full life cycle of development, from requirements gathering through ETL coding and report/dashboard design and creation
  • Own analysis of brand launches, product releases, and KPIs
  • Drive a deeper understanding of the business through exploratory analyses
  • Build new tools to enable greater self-sufficiency among analysts and stakeholders
  • Uncover trends and insights to drive future growth opportunities


Requirements
  • Strong quantitative background (quantitative degree a plus)
  • Minimum 2 years of related analytical experience
  • Strong SQL skills and proficiency in at least one programming language; proficiency in R or Python a plus
  • Advanced knowledge of data design and data warehousing
  • Experience developing hypotheses and communicating insights

Benefits
  • Medical Insurance
  • Unlimited flexible time off
  • Home office stipend
  • Free company products every month
